Bread in Jersey during German Occupation

Abstract

THROUGH Mr. E. F. Mitchell, president-elect of the National Association of Master Bakers, Caterers and Confectioners, we received a sample of bread made in Jersey during the German occupation. The analytical data we obtained on this sample will probably be of interest to many.
